Heim Datenbank MySQL-Tutorial 第一次codeforces竞技结束 #238 Div 2

第一次codeforces竞技结束 #238 Div 2

Jun 07, 2016 pm 03:07 PM
div 结束

Little Chris is a huge fan of linear algebra. This time he has been given a homework about the unusual square of a square matrix. The dot product of two integer number vectors x and y of size n is the sum of the products of the correspondi

Little Chris is a huge fan of linear algebra. This time he has been given a homework about the unusual square of a square matrix.

The dot product of two integer number vectors x and y of size n is the sum of the products of the corresponding components of the vectors. Theunusual square of an n?×?n square matrix A is defined as the sum of n dot products. The i-th of them is the dot product of the i-th row vector and the i-th column vector in the matrix A.

Fortunately for Chris, he has to work only in GF(2)! This means that all operations (addition, multiplication) are calculated modulo 2. In fact, the matrix A is binary: each element of A is either 0 or 1. For example, consider the following matrix A:

第一次codeforces竞技结束 #238 Div 2

The unusual square of A is equal to (1·1?+?1·0?+?1·1)?+?(0·1?+?1·1?+?1·0)?+?(1·1?+?0·1?+?0·0)?=?0?+?1?+?1?=?0.

However, there is much more to the homework. Chris has to process q queries; each query can be one of the following:

  1. given a row index i, flip all the values in the i-th row in A;
  2. given a column index i, flip all the values in the i-th column in A;
  3. find the unusual square of A.

To flip a bit value w means to change it to 1?-?w, i.e., 1 changes to 0 and 0 changes to 1.

Given the initial matrix A, output the answers for each query of the third type! Can you solve Chris's homework?

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n

Heiße KI -Werkzeuge

Undresser.AI Undress

Undresser.AI Undress

K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over

AI Clothes Remover

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ool

Undress AI Tool

Ausziehbilder kostenlos

Clothoff.io

Clothoff.io

KI-Kleiderentferner

AI Hentai Generator

AI Hentai Generator

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

R.E.P.O. Energiekristalle erklärten und was sie tun (gelber Kristall)
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Beste grafische Einstellungen
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. So reparieren Sie Audio, wenn Sie niemanden hören können
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Wie man alles in Myrise freischaltet
3 Wochen vor By 尊渡假赌尊渡假赌尊渡假赌

Heiße Werkzeuge

Notepad++7.3.1

Notepad++7.3.1

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version

SublimeText3 chinesische Version

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1

Senden Sie Studio 13.0.1

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6

Dreamweaver CS6

Visuelle Webentwicklungstools

SublimeText3 Mac-Version

SublimeText3 Mac-Version

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Mar 18, 2024 pm 03:16 PM

Jede Staffel von Teamfight Tactics dauert etwa drei Monate. Derzeit wurde der US-Testserver der S11-Saison von Teamfight Tactics am 7. März aktualisiert und gestartet. Teamfight Tactics und Golden Shovel wurden am 21. März aktualisiert und gestartet. Es wird spekuliert, dass die S11-Saison It wird voraussichtlich Anfang Juli enden. Wann endet TFT S11? Antwort: Anfang Juli. 1. Es wird spekuliert, dass die S11-Saison Anfang Juli enden wird. Das genaue Enddatum muss auf die offizielle Ankündigung warten. 2. Jede Staffel von Teamfight Tactics dauert etwa drei Monate. 3. Der US-Testserver der Teamfight Tactics S11-Saison wird am 7. März aktualisiert und gestartet, und Teamfight Tactics und Golden Shovel werden am 21. März aktualisiert und gestartet. 4. Der S11-Saison wird ein neuer Gameplay-Mechanismus hinzugefügt, und es werden mehr als 20 neue Ornn-Artefakte hinzugefügt.

Wie kann ich die im Hintergrund von Win11 ausgeführten Tastenkombinationen schnell deaktivieren? Wie kann ich die im Hintergrund von Win11 ausgeführten Tastenkombinationen schnell deaktivieren? Dec 28, 2023 am 09:54 AM

Wenn wir Computer verwenden, werden wir unweigerlich auf viele Probleme stoßen, die das System verlangsamen. Gibt es zu diesem Zeitpunkt eine Tastenkombination, um den Hintergrundbetrieb in Win11 zu beenden? Öffnen Sie den Task-Manager mit der Tastenkombination und schließen Sie ihn anschließend. Tastenkombinationen zum Beenden der Hintergrundausführung in Win11: 1. Zuerst drücken wir die Tastenkombination „Strg+Umschalt+Esc“ auf der Tastatur, um die Task-Manager-Seite zu öffnen. 2. Klicken Sie auf der Task-Manager-Seite mit der Maus und wählen Sie die Schaltflächenoption „Name“ aus. 3. Nach dem Seitenwechsel können wir alle aktuell laufenden „Hintergrundprozesse“ direkt sehen. 4. Je nach tatsächlichem Bedarf wählen wir den Hintergrund aus, den wir schließen möchten, und klicken in der unteren rechten Ecke der Option auf „Aufgabe beenden“.

So verwenden Sie die Tastenkombinationen des Computer-Task-Managers, um eine Aufgabe zu beenden So verwenden Sie die Tastenkombinationen des Computer-Task-Managers, um eine Aufgabe zu beenden Jan 02, 2024 pm 01:34 PM

Viele Freunde stellen fest, dass bestimmte Software bei der Verwendung ihres Computers hängen bleibt. Wenn sich der Computer nicht bewegen kann, müssen Sie den Task-Manager aufrufen, um den Vorgang zu beenden. Die einfachste Methode ist das Löschen Schau mal. So verwenden Sie die Tastenkombinationen zum Beenden von Aufgaben im Task-Manager. So verwenden Sie die Tastenkombinationen für den Task-Manager: 1. Tastenkombination „Strg+Umschalt+ESC“. 2. Tastenkombination „Strg+Alt+Entf“. Tastenkombinationen zum Beenden von Aufgaben 1. Wählen Sie die zu beendende Aufgabe aus und klicken Sie auf „Löschen“. 2. Wählen Sie die Aufgabe aus, die beendet werden soll und drücken Sie die Tastenkombination „alt+e“.

Wie man mit CSS erkennt, dass einem Div eine Ecke fehlt Wie man mit CSS erkennt, dass einem Div eine Ecke fehlt Jan 30, 2023 am 09:23 AM

CSS-Methode, um zu erkennen, dass einem Div eine Ecke fehlt: 1. Erstellen Sie eine HTML-Beispieldatei und definieren Sie ein Div. 2. Legen Sie die Hintergrundfarbe für die Breite und Höhe des Div fest. 3. Fügen Sie dem zu löschenden Div eine Pseudoklasse hinzu eine Ecke und setzen Sie die Pseudoklasse auf „Die gleiche Farbe wie die Hintergrundfarbe verwenden“, drehen Sie sie dann um 45 Grad und positionieren Sie sie dann an der Ecke, die entfernt werden muss.

So beenden Sie ein Meeting in Tencent Meeting – spezifische Vorgänge zum Beenden eines Meetings in Tencent Meeting So beenden Sie ein Meeting in Tencent Meeting – spezifische Vorgänge zum Beenden eines Meetings in Tencent Meeting Mar 05, 2024 pm 12:16 PM

Verwenden Sie in Ihrem Büro häufig die Tencent Conference-Software? Wissen Sie, wie Sie ein Meeting in Tencent Conference beenden können? Schauen wir uns unten um. Schalten Sie den Computer ein, doppelklicken Sie, um Tencent Meeting aufzurufen, melden Sie sich dann an, klicken Sie, um an der Schnellbesprechung teilzunehmen, und klicken Sie auf die Schaltfläche „Besprechung beenden“.

Implementierung eines Browserskripts zur Wortmarkierungsübersetzung basierend auf der ChatGPT-API Implementierung eines Browserskripts zur Wortmarkierungsübersetzung basierend auf der ChatGPT-API May 01, 2023 pm 03:28 PM

Vorwort Seit Kurzem gibt es auf GitHub ein Browser-Skript, das neben der Browser-Plugin auch Polier- und Zusammenfassungsfunktionen unterstützt -ins, es verwendet auch Tauri-Paketierung, abgesehen von der Tatsache, dass Tauri den Rust-Teil verwendet, ist der Browser-Teil immer noch relativ einfach zu implementieren. Heute werden wir ihn manuell implementieren. Über die von openAI bereitgestellte Schnittstelle können wir beispielsweise den folgenden Code kopieren und in der Browserkonsole eine Anfrage initiieren, um die Übersetzung abzuschließen //Beispiel constOPENAI_API_KEY="s

Was ist das Div-Box-Modell? Was ist das Div-Box-Modell? Oct 09, 2023 pm 05:15 PM

Das div-Box-Modell ist ein Modell, das für das Webseiten-Layout verwendet wird. Es behandelt Elemente auf einer Webseite als rechteckige Boxen. Dieses Modell enthält vier Teile: Inhaltsbereich, Innenabstand, Rand und Rand. Der Vorteil des Div-Box-Modells besteht darin, dass es das Layout der Webseite und den Abstand zwischen Elementen leicht steuern kann. Durch Anpassen der Größe des Inhaltsbereichs, des Innenrands, des Rands und des Außenrands können verschiedene Layouteffekte erzielt werden Das Box-Modell bietet außerdem einige Eigenschaften und Methoden, mit denen der Stil und das Verhalten der Box über CSS und JavaScript dynamisch geändert werden können.

Was ist der Unterschied zwischen iframe und div? Was ist der Unterschied zwischen iframe und div? Aug 28, 2023 am 11:46 AM

Der Unterschied zwischen iframe und div besteht darin, dass iframe hauptsächlich zum Einführen externer Inhalte verwendet wird, die Inhalte von anderen Websites laden oder eine Webseite in mehrere Bereiche unterteilen können. Jeder Bereich verfügt über einen eigenen unabhängigen Browsing-Kontext, während div hauptsächlich zum Unterteilen von und verwendet wird Organisieren Sie den Inhaltsblock zur Layout- und Stilkontrolle.

See all articles